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Kingston station is equipped with a range of facilities to ensure every traveler's needs are met. The ticket office is open from 06:40 to 20: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 08:30 to 18:00 on Sundays. For those purchasing tickets online, convenient ticket machines are available for collection. Accessibility is front of mind too, with step-free access throughout the station allowing easy navigation for everyone. The station features accessible ticket machines and ramp access to trains. Plus, there are heated waiting rooms and seating areas compliant with accessibility standards to ensure comfort while you wait.

The station prides itself on being inclusive with various services like induction loops, accessible toilets, and even wheelchairs are on hand. While there's no luggage storage or baby changing facilities, you can find refreshment opportunities with coffee shops and vending machines, alongside available ATM machines and shops for your convenience.

Bexleyheath Station Details & Facilities

Bexleyheath Station is well-equipped with facilities designed for a smooth and accessible travel experience.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with a ticket office open from Monday to Saturday until 20:00 and slightly reduced hours on Sunday. For those collecting tickets bought online, accessible machines are available in the station forecourt. The station embraces modern ticketing with smartcards issued and validated here.

The station boasts full step-free access, making it easy for those with mobility needs to navigate. Although there are 83 parking spaces available, including four accessible ones, bear in mind that parking equipment here isn't fully adapted for accessibility needs. While the station lacks luggage storage and accessible toilets, other conveniences like payphones, a coffee kiosk, and a newspaper stand are present. Secure storage for 32 bicycles is available, though hiring services are not a facility at this station. Remember, CCTV offers peace of mind in various areas, ensuring safety during your visit.

Transport Links from Bexleyheath Station

For onward travel, Bexleyheath Station efficiently connects you with local bus services and rail replacement options. If a journey toward Lewisham or Dartford is in your plans, make use of bus stops BF and BH respectively on Pickford Lane.
